Hosie eyeing Cheltenham return for Rock My World
Trials Day aim after fine start at Prestbury Park.
Rock My Way is likely to return to Cheltenham on Festival Trials Day following his promising debut at Prestbury Park on New Year’s Day. Recruited by owner/trainer Syd Hosie for GBP 90,000 in November after winning a Castletown-Geoghegan point-to-point the previous month, the five-year-old produced an eye-catching display on his Rules bow. Sent off a 66-1 outsider for the Ballymore Maiden Hurdle over an extended two and a half miles, the son of Getaway made a mockery of those long odds to press Nigel Twiston-Davies’ 5-4 favourite Weveallbeencaught all the way to the line. With the winner well-regarded by connections and the front two pulling over 20 lengths clear of the rest of the field, Hosie was delighted to see his confidence in Rock My Way justified.Game effort 🏇
